I applied online. I interviewed at Gusto (Denver, CO)
Interview
It started with a phone interview, and not too long after I was sent a take home assignment. After hearing that I had been moved on to the next round, I came into the office for a site tour and 4 individual 30-minute interviews. I got a call back a few days later saying I had got the job.

I applied through an employee referral. The process took 1 week. I interviewed at Gusto (Denver, CO) in Aug 2019
Interview
Interviewed over the phone and then did an online assessment. They didn’t want me back after the assessment. I don’t think they should base someone off of that before even meeting them. The phone interview went well and the guy was personable.
